Barrymore Bounces Back After Woody Allen Singing Snub

Drew Barrymore hopes Woody Allen hears her musical efforts in new movie Music And Lyrics because he's partly responsible for making the actress feel like she couldn't carry a tune.

The actress was the only cast member in Allen's quirky musical Everyone Says I Love You who wasn't allowed to sing - because producers felt her musical efforts were dreadful.

But brave Barrymore attempted to hit the high notes again in new movie Music And Lyrics, and now she's convinced Allen's people were being too critical.

She says, "This year I'll be on two soundtracks, singing. That's how you turn it all around."
